Carciofi alla Giudia (Jewish-Style Fried Artichokes)
Carciofi alla Giudia is a classic Roman-Jewish dish made by deep-frying whole artichokes until the outer leaves turn crisp and golden while the heart remains tender. Originating from the Jewish Ghetto of Rome, this dish dates back to the 16th century and is a beloved part of Roman springtime cuisine, traditionally enjoyed during the artichoke season as an appetizer or side dish.
